Content Analyst at Udacity

Noida, India

At Udacity, the Analytics Team is deploying data to inform and empower the company with insight, to drive student success and business value. We are looking for a Data Analyst based out of our office in Noida (Delhi NCR) to help advance that vision as a dedicated data partner to our Content development team. You’ll help inform their current initiatives and long term roadmap with data.  You will be a key part of a dynamic data team that works daily with strategic stakeholders to deliver data, prioritize resources and scale our impact.  This is a chance to affect thousands of students around the world who come to Udacity to improve their lives, while playing a highly visible role as part of a world-class analytics organization.

Your Responsibilities:

You will report to the Senior Manager of Analytics based in Noida, and collaborate closely with Data Team partners & stakeholders in the USA as a key partner for Udacity’s Content development operations.  You will work to ensure that business objectives and content strategy are supported by your data work.

Execute data projects and reports from end to end. Answer business questions through analytical


frameworks, efficiently produce & maintain reliable data, support insights through reports, and effectively communicate recommended actions.

Manage, organize and build our content data infrastructure from dispersed, sometimes messy data, for analytical use. Come up with efficient data management techniques, and ways to automate if possible. You will also help to maintain, sometimes manually, data cleaning and mapping processes in place, as related to content data infrastructure.

Work with partners on building and updating dashboards, with heavy emphasis on accuracy & scale, and designed for clarity.  Your work will empower the tracking of trends and identifications of opportunities in our Content development process.

Balance meeting the current needs of your business partners with long-term progress on strategic initiatives

Requirements:

Bring 2+ years of professional analytics or analytics-related experience and a team-player attitude, with demonstrated track record of executing data projects

Deploy strong skills in SQL and data visualization / storytelling

Effective communication and people skills with the ability to reliably manage data projects asynchronously.  Fluent in English 

You take ownership seriously and hold yourself accountable to always deliver in an accurate manner that builds trust. You thrive at a fast pace and managing multiple work streams.

You solve problems in your sleep. Applying critical thinking and a willingness to dive into the details, you produce effective solutions at scale.

You are comfortable and flexible with the needs of being part of a global team

Preferred Experience:

You are a curious self-starter, driven to solve problems and find answers. You take charge and flourish when meeting a challenge.

You enjoy the challenge of building scalable data solutions that bring structure to our data culture

As an inspiring analyst, you learn business acumen to combine with you data skills

You work well with multiple analytics & visualization tools, particularly Chartio and Amplitude, and have a familiarity with aggregating data sources and with statistical analysis tools (i.e. Python, R, Stata)

You are excited to ask questions, push boundaries and follow where data leads in pursuit of new opportunities
